A Graduate Certificate in Autonomous Vehicle Infrastructure Design equips professionals with the specialized knowledge and skills needed to design and manage the infrastructure supporting self-driving cars. This program focuses on crucial aspects like sensor technologies, communication networks, and data analytics crucial for autonomous vehicle operations.
Learning outcomes typically include a comprehensive understanding of connected and automated vehicle (CAV) systems, traffic management strategies for autonomous vehicles, and the development of smart city infrastructure to facilitate autonomous vehicle deployment. Students will gain practical experience through project-based learning and potentially internships, preparing them for roles in urban planning, transportation engineering, and technology development.
The program duration usually ranges from 9 to 12 months, depending on the institution and the student's pace. It's designed to be flexible, accommodating working professionals seeking to upskill or transition careers into this rapidly growing field. The curriculum integrates cutting-edge research and industry best practices.

A Graduate Certificate in Autonomous Vehicle Infrastructure Design is increasingly significant in the UK's rapidly evolving transportation landscape. The UK government aims for widespread autonomous vehicle adoption, fueling immense demand for skilled professionals in this field. According to the Centre for Connected and Autonomous Vehicles, investment in AV technology in the UK reached £1 billion in 2022. This surge necessitates experts adept at designing the supporting infrastructure – roads, communication networks, and traffic management systems – crucial for safe and efficient autonomous vehicle operation.
This certificate equips professionals with the expertise to meet this burgeoning need. The curriculum covers crucial aspects of autonomous vehicle technology, sensor integration, communication protocols, and ethical considerations within infrastructure design. Understanding the unique challenges and opportunities presented by AV technology, such as cyber security and data privacy, is central to the program.
